From Stanley Uzoaru, Owerri
The Imo State Police Command, Wednesday, arrested four suspects during a combing operation in forested areas of Ohaji/Egbema Local Government Area.
The state Police Spokesperson, Henry Okoye, in a press statement, said operatives from the Ohaji Divisional Headquarters, led by the Divisional Police Officer, carried out the operation, in collaboration with local vigilantes.
The sweep covered Assa, Ohuba, Ada Palm Plantation, and adjoining communities as part of ongoing efforts to eliminate criminal hideouts in the state.

The Commissioner of Police, Imo State Command, Garba Bosso, directed the proactive security measure aimed at denying criminal elements safe havens and sustaining peace in the area.
Okoye disclosed that a thorough combing of identified locations led to the arrest of four male suspects who are currently undergoing interrogation as investigations continue.
The police said forest combings will be intensified across the state to check the activities of kidnappers and other violent groups.
No further details on the identities of the suspects have been released pending the conclusion of investigations.
